Abstract: An intake manifold flange system prevents leakage between joining portions of an intake manifold and a cylinder head while permitting stress relief. A flange body has an opening for receiving a distal end of the intake manifold and fastener hole openings for fixing the flange body to the cylinder head. Spaced annular grooves are arranged in an axial direction of the intake manifold. O-rings of a dimension to extend from the annular grooves and provide a pressurized contact with the distal end of an intake manifold. An annular groove is formed at a surface opposite a mounting portion of the cylinder head and an O-ring seal enables offsetting of the flange body from the cylinder head surface.
Abstract: A single-chambered static pressure device and method for supporting and protecting a human lower extremity and for normalizing the pressure and forces acting thereon includes an inflatable wrap or boot-like device having a single internal air chamber and including an interior plastic sheet and an exterior plastic sheet joined peripherally together forming said air chamber therebetween, a nozzle valve for admitting air into the air chamber, and fasteners for releasably securing the inflatable device about the lower extremity. The plastics sheets forming the single air chamber have a plurality of aligned openings extending therethrough and the sheets are joined about the circumference of each hole for providing heat and moisture dissipation, ventilation and visibility therethrough.
